Defining Thought Leadership in HR Tech

Thought leadership is more than just a buzzword; it is a paradigm that positions experts as authoritative figures in their fields. In the context of HR technology, this means being recognized for innovative ideas, insights, and solutions that address key challenges faced by organizations globally. Effective thought leadership can help HR tech leaders not only stand out among competitors but also create value for stakeholders.

1. Building Trust through Expertise

One of the primary values of thought leadership is the establishment of trust. In the HR tech space, trust translates into credibility, making stakeholders more likely to engage with your services.

  • Share informative content: Create webinars, whitepapers, or blog posts addressing industry pain points. For example, how software solutions can enhance employee engagement.
  • Participate in discussions: Engage on social media platforms or industry forums. This interaction helps build community and showcases your knowledge.

2. Enhancing Brand Authority

Thought leadership does not just help build personal credibility; it enhances the brand’s authority as well. When HR tech leaders position themselves as experts, they indirectly elevate their organization’s reputation. Organizations recognized as industry leaders tend to attract top talent, partnerships, and clients.

  • Showcase your case studies: Highlight successful projects that utilized HR software solutions effectively. Authentic stories resonate well with potential clients.
  • Leverage speaking engagements: Positioning yourself as a speaker at industry events can enhance your visibility and elevate your organization’s profile.

The key takeaway is that showcasing expertise solidifies your brand, making it a go-to resource for others in need of HR solutions.

3. Driving Innovation in HR Tech

Innovation is at the heart of HR tech advancements. Through thought leadership, HR professionals can drive conversations around emerging trends and technologies, paving the way for innovations that can revolutionize workplaces.

  • Participate in research initiatives: Collaborate with industry experts to publish findings on new HR technologies, such as AI-driven analytics in employee engagement platforms.
  • Host roundtable discussions: Gather industry leaders to discuss future-of-work scenarios and share insights on improving workplace dynamics.

For example, contributing to discussions on how HR analytics can influence strategic decision-making will be invaluable. You can capture the attention of peers and show that your organization is at the forefront of evolving workplace practices.

4. Fostering Collaboration and Connection

Thought leadership facilitates networking and the exchange of ideas, fostering collaboration across teams. Engaging with other experts opens up opportunities for partnerships and alliances that can enhance service offerings and innovations.

  • Network actively: Attend industry events or participate in online networking groups. This direct engagement can lead to collaborative projects or solutions.
  • Encourage feedback: Create channels for feedback on your content and ideas. This not only fosters collaboration but also reinforces a community-oriented approach.

When HR professionals work together to address challenges, they can create more comprehensive and effective solutions that serve their clients better.

Actionable Strategies for Becoming a Thought Leader in HR Tech

To become a thought leader, consider implementing the following strategies:

  • Regularly publish insightful content: Whether through blogs, videos, or podcasts, consistently share your knowledge and insights.
  • Utilize SEO strategies: Optimize your publications with relevant keywords such as human resources software and hr technology; this will help reach a broader audience.
  • Engage with your audience: Utilize social media platforms and provide value to your followers. Address their concerns and engage in meaningful conversations.

Incorporating these strategies will not only establish your credibility but also resonate with your audience, providing them with the insights they seek.
